Bioactivity ML338 is a selective small molecule inhibitor probe of non-replicating Mycobacterium tuberculosis bacilli and is against the non-replicating M. tuberculosis with IC90 and IC99 values of 1 μM and 4 μM, respectively by CFU. ML338 is a invaluable tool for identifying both essential functions and vulnerabilities of the M. tuberculosis bacilli in the nutrient deprivation states. ML338 can be used for the study of M. tuberculosis chemotherapy[1].
Target IC90: 1 μM (non-replicating Mycobacterium tuberculosis bacilli)IC99: 4 μM (non-replicating Mycobacterium tuberculosis bacilli)
Invitro ML338 (0-50 μM) has potency and selectivity against non-replicating M. tuberculosis with an IC90 of 1 μM. Additionally, ML338 have an IC99 against non-replicating M. tuberculosis (4 μM) which is excellent relative to current TB drugs[1].ML338  (0-50 μM; 48 hours) shows no toxicity to J774 macrophage cells up to 50 μM, the highest concentration[1].ML338 is against the non-replicating M. tuberculosis with IC90 and IC99 velues of 1 μM and 4 μM, respectively by CFU. Additionally, it against the replicating M. tuberculosis with IC90 and IC99 velues of 62 μM and 62 μM, respectively by CFU[1].
